In today’s digital world, emotions are often expressed through written communication—whether it’s social media posts, emails, customer reviews, or chat messages. With the rise of artificial intelligence (AI) and natural language processing (NLP), two powerful tools have emerged to help us understand emotions in text: Text Emotion Highlighters and Sentiment Analyzers. While they may seem similar at first, each serves a unique purpose. Let’s break down what they are, how they differ, and when to use them.
What is a Text Emotion Highlighter?
A Text Emotion Highlighter is an AI-based tool that identifies specific emotional words or phrases in text and highlights them in real-time. Instead of giving a general score, it pinpoints emotions like:
- Happiness
- Sadness
- Anger
- Fear
- Surprise
- Disgust
For example, in the sentence “I’m excited about the new project but nervous about the challenges,” a text emotion highlighter may color “excited” in green (happiness) and “nervous” in yellow (fear).
This makes it especially useful for writers, therapists, educators, and communication specialists who want a deeper understanding of emotional tone word by word.
What is a Sentiment Analyzer?
A Sentiment Analyzer goes beyond individual words and measures the overall sentiment of a text. It classifies content as:
- Positive
- Negative
- Neutral
For example, the sentence “The customer service was slow, but the staff was friendly” might be tagged as neutral or slightly positive.
Sentiment analysis is widely used in business and marketing to understand customer opinions, monitor brand reputation, and track audience engagement.
Key Differences Between Text Emotion Highlighters and Sentiment Analyzers
| Feature | Text Emotion Highlighter | Sentiment Analyzer |
|---|---|---|
| Focus | Detects specific emotions in words/phrases | Provides overall sentiment (positive, negative, neutral) |
| Granularity | Word-level or sentence-level highlighting | Document- or sentence-level classification |
| Use Case | Journaling, therapy, writing analysis, emotional awareness | Business intelligence, product reviews, customer feedback |
| Output | Color-coded highlights of emotions | A sentiment score or category |
When to Use Each Tool
- Use a Text Emotion Highlighter when you want detailed insights into how emotions are expressed in writing. Perfect for writers, students, therapists, and individuals practicing emotional awareness.
- Use a Sentiment Analyzer when you need a quick summary of overall tone, such as analyzing large volumes of customer reviews, surveys, or social media posts.
Why the Difference Matters
Although both tools deal with emotions in text, the difference lies in depth versus overview. A sentiment analyzer gives a broad snapshot, while an emotion highlighter provides detailed emotional mapping. In many cases, businesses and researchers use both tools together for more powerful insights.
Final Thoughts
Both Text Emotion Highlighters and Sentiment Analyzers are transforming how we understand human emotions in written text. Whether you’re an individual exploring self-expression or a company analyzing customer feedback, knowing the difference helps you choose the right tool for your needs.
By combining both approaches, you can capture not just the general tone of a message but also the subtle emotional layers that truly reflect human communication.